1. Layers of Light: The Ultimate Combination

If you want to make your basement a place where people actually want to hang out, try layering different types of lighting. This concept involves using a combination of wall sconces, recessed lighting, and ceiling fixtures to ensure the light is evenly distributed, leaving no corner in shadow.


Pro Tip:
Add dimmers to each fixture so you can perfectly set the lighting mood no matter what you're doing. This allows you to adjust the brightness of the lights to suit different activities, from movie nights to work sessions.


2. Recessed Lights: Sleek and Space-Saving

Recessed lights, also known as can lights or downlights, are a practical choice for low-ceiling basements. They don't take up any headroom and can be energy-efficient LED lights, helping you save on your electricity bill while enjoying a long-lasting glow.


Pro Tip:
For even lighting, space your recessed lights about 4 to 6 feet apart, depending on your ceiling height.


3. Bold and Unexpected: Make a Statement

Work on jazzing up the basement by adding some funky and unexpected lights. How about neon? Think unique chandeliers, cool pendant lights, or even DIY LED rope lights, which can serve as awesome focal points and spark great conversations.


Fun Tip:
Place LED rope lights along your basement walls or on the ceiling to create a fanciful or whimsical atmosphere.


4. Twinkle Lights: Charm and Coziness

Twinkle lights are the perfect, inexpensive, and simple way to make your basement look more charming and even cozy. You can use them to highlight exposed ceilings or add a bit of magic to playrooms or lounges.


Bonus Tip:
Use twinkle lights to go from floor to ceiling across beams, wrap them around columns, or vine them throughout railings for a storybook look.


5. Semi-Flush Mount: Modern and Functional

If your basement has low ceilings, install some semi-flush mount fixtures. These fixtures sit just below the ceiling, providing classy illumination without making the basement feel claustrophobic.


6. Casual Industrial: Trendy and Timeless

Cool lighting fixtures are perfect for basement kitchens or bars, aiming for a badass vibe. Minimalist yet inclusive, the ruggedly hip casual industrial style makes the most of exposed bulbs, metal finishes, bare wood, or all three.


Styling Tip:
Mix and match light fixtures with industrial furniture, hardware, and decor to keep things cohesive.


7. Cove Lighting: Highlight Architectural Details

Cove lighting is all about tucking LED strip lights into ceiling coves or recesses for a soft, indirect glow that showcases your home's architectural flair. This kind of lighting creates a cozy vibe and makes the room feel bigger and more inviting.


Pro Tip:
Choose dimmable LED strips so you can adjust the light intensity and set just the right mood for any occasion.


8. Home Theater Wall Sconces: Ambient and Practical

Basements are a better place to create a home theater when you add a few touches that make you feel more at home. An intimate spot includes wall sconces on either side of the screen so that you can move around with some light and then settle down to a favorite flick.


Design Tip:
Choose sconces with movable arms or shades so you can target the light where it's needed for a great view.
